The initial communication and the price were good, the car was even picked up ahead of schedule. It all then started to go dowen hill. I had very poor communication with the driver, hi was told on three occasions that the driver would be contacting me regarding who to make the bank check out to and delivery time. My first contact from the driver was at 5pm the day before delivery. When I called the driver the following morning as he did not call me back the night before to let me know when he was coming I finally got a time frame. When the car was finally delivered, I discovered that the car was transported backwards and the passenger door had flown open while in route, causing significant damage and trim loss. Never less to say, the driver and Gran turismo are stating that they are not responsible for this and are doing nothing about it as they were not made aware that they had to strap the doors shut. After receiving the damaged vehicle, I contacted the seller of the car who informed me that he had warned the driver to strap the doors twice before he left with it. Given that it is a vehicle that is in need of restoration, the company considered it totaled and does not do pick up and drop off inspections. This was my first experience not transporting a vehicle myself, be careful, get signed statements and documentation as this company will not handle your property with any care.
